Description

Beginning immediately behind the Red River Gorge monument sign, this old forest road has settled into its later years as a nice, well-traveled singletrack along a scenic and rolling ridge. There are many side trails to grand overlooks.

Eventually, the trail fades into not much more than a game trail, but for the most part this is a well-trodden trail that's a whole lot of fun. This can easily be combined with Tarr Ridge for a six-ish mile hike.
